The New Nanlite FC-120C Spotlight: Color On-the-Go
Posted by Sam Mallery on Jan 21st 2025
We're excited to announce the full-color FC-120C RGBW LED Spotlight, which stands out for being incredibly lightweight compared to similar options on the market. Not only does the FC-120C make your life easier by not weighing you down, but it's also ultra-compact, impressively bright, and offers a wide range of control and powering options. Plus, it's cute!
The new FC-120C is a member of the FC-Series, which means it operates continuously on AC with the included power supply, but it also can run V-Mount batteries with the separately available BT-BG-XLR4II Battery Grip. If you prefer USB powerbanks, the FC-120C features a USB-C port that's compatible with PD 3.0 and 2.0 battery powerbanks and chargers of 30W or greater. If you go this route, Nanlite makes the BT-BG-PB Powerbank Battery Grip, which holds these batteries and allows handheld use, stand mounting, or resting on surfaces.
Another perk of being in the FC-Series family is that the FC-120C comes with a latching, hard-foam case for storage or travel that holds all of the included accessories: AC power supply, 45° reflector, and a Bowens-Mount adapter.
FC-120C with the BT-BG-XLR4II Grip and BT-V-14.4V98 V-Mount Battery (both sold separately)
You can think of the FC-120C as being a full-color version of the bi-color FC-120B, as it's the same size, and has all of its features. While they're siblings, the two lights are different in several ways: the CCT range of the FC-120C is wider, the FC-120C features +/- 150 of green-to-magenta adjustment, it has a few more effects, and it's considerably brighter.
Here are the specs @1m 5600K bare bulb:
FC-120C: 7508 lux, 697 fc
FC-120B: 5333 lux, 495 fc
Light as a Feather
The additional components required to add RGB color makes the FC-120C a little bit heavier than the FC-120B. The FC-120C weighs 2.49 lbs (1.13 kg) and the FC-120B weighs 2.2 lbs (0.98 kg). But, when you compare the FC-120C to similarly powered LED spotlights from other makers, it's less than half the weight of some options.

One of the ways the FC-120C can be so lightweight is that it has the compact FM-Mount for attaching modifiers. The smaller size keeps the weight low. There is an entire ecosystem of modifiers for this mount that are also specifically designed to be lightweight yet durable, such as the FL-11 Fresnel, the PJ-FMM Projection Attachments, the LTFMM60 Lantern Softbox, and more.
Don't forget that a Bowens-Mount adapter is included in the hard-foam carrying case, which means the FC-120C is compatible with a vast number of light modifiers. Plus, the Bowens-Mount adapter also has an umbrella holder, which lets you attach these types of soft-light modifiers.
Easy-to-use buttons, knobs, and a screen are built into the FC-120C, which makes it simple to dial-in the settings to get the look you need, even for complete beginners. If you prefer wireless control, or if you mount the FC-120C up high on a stand and can't reach the onboard controls, it can be controlled with the phone in your pocket and the free NANLINK app through Bluetooth. If you don't want to involve your phone, you can control it through 2.4G with the separately available WS-RC-C2 Remote Control.
For more advanced control, the FC-120C features a locking, metal DMX/RDM port. The separately available CB-DMX-3.5C-1/2 DMX Adapter Cable is required to connect. The USB-C port on the FC-120C is capable of supplying power to wireless DMX receivers (sold separately).
